The coexistence of persistent trigeminal artery (PTA) and Moyamoya disease (MMD) has been reported. If their pathogenesis is related and if PTA is protective or harmful in MMD remains unknown as ...these are rare cerebrovascular anomalies.
A 35-year-old woman with sudden global aphasia whose CT head and CT angiography of head and neck showed a hypodensity in the left posterior middle cerebral artery (MCA), a possible left proximal internal carotid artery occlusion, and a left PTA with hypoplasia of vertebral and basilar arteries. Digital subtraction angiography showed chronic MMD in the left MCA with extensive pial collateralization from anterior cerebral artery (ACA). The patient was initiated on single antiplatelet therapy and later she underwent direct bypass surgical intervention and rehabilitation.
Our case report brings attention to the infrequent coexistence of ipsilateral MMD and PTA suggesting a potential congenital pathogenesis based on embryologic development and hemodynamics. Also, we propose a protective role of PTA in MMD in case of large anterior vessel occlusion. This case contributes to the scarce literature on the intriguing relationship between MMD and PTA.

Alteplase, a biosynthetic form of human tissue‐type plasminogen activator, is Food and Drug Administration‐approved for the treatment of acute ischemic stroke and currently the standard of care for ...thrombolytic therapy. Tenecteplase, a modified form of alteplase using recombinant technology, has several pharmacological advantages over alteplase, including longer half‐life, higher fibrin specificity, and greater resistance to plasminogen activator inhibitor‐1. Additionally, tenecteplase is given as a single bolus administration compared to the bolus plus 1‐hour continuous infusion of alteplase. Given these pharmacologic and logistical differences along with studies demonstrating noninferiority compared with alteplase, tenecteplase has become an alternative thrombolytic for the management of acute ischemic stroke. There is a growing body of evidence that suggests tenecteplase is a safe and effective alternative to alteplase. This systematic review evaluates the available literature for the use of tenecteplase in acute ischemic stroke and provides relevant discussion regarding role in therapy, therapeutic strategies, and areas requiring further research.
Developmental venous anomaly (DVA) is the most common, benign, congenital vascular malformation of the brain and mostly an incidental finding on imaging. The exact etiology of DVA is unknown but ...thought to be due to medullary vein thrombosis during embryonic venous development. DVA is generally asymptomatic although associated neurologic deficits and seizures have been described. Several reports of DVA causing neurovascular compression, obstructive hydrocephalus, venous infarction, and intracerebral hemorrhage (ICH) have been described. In this report, we discuss a patient with fluctuating neurological symptoms found to have multiple DVA, predominantly draining into the deep venous system. To the best of our knowledge, DVAs leading to simultaneous ischemic stroke, intracerebral hemorrhage, and seizures are not reported in the literature. We reviewed the relevant literature and discussed the epidemiology and clinical and radiological characteristics of DVA.
Background Mechanical thrombectomy (MT) has been shown to improve functional outcome in patients with anterior circulation strokes and emergent large‐vessel occlusion (ELVO). Despite successful ...recanalization, some of these patients require decompressive hemicraniectomy (DHC). We aimed to study the predictors of DHC in successfully recanalized anterior circulation ELVO patients. Methods Consecutive patients with anterior circulation ELVO treated with MT during a 6‐year period were evaluated. Only successfully recanalized patients (modified Thrombolysis in Cerebral Infarction grades 2b, 2c, or 3) after MT were included in the analysis. Baseline demographic, clinical, and procedural variables were compared between patients requiring DHC after successful recanalization versus those who did not. Results Of 453 successfully recanalized patients with ELVO, 47 who underwent DHC had higher admission blood glucose levels (170±88 versus 142±66 mg/dL; P =0.008), lower median Alberta Stroke Program Early CT Scores (9 interquartile range, 8–10 versus 10 interquartile range, 9–10; P =0.002), higher prevalence of poor collaterals on pretreatment computed tomography angiogram (75% versus 26%; P <0.001), and required more passes during MT (median, 3 interquartile range, 3–4 versus 2 interquartile range, 1–2; P =0.001) compared with those who did not undergo DHC. In a multivariable model after adjusting for multiple confounders, higher admission blood glucose levels ( P =0.031), poor collaterals on computed tomography angiography ( P <0.001), and higher number of passes during MT ( P <0.001) emerged as independent predictors of DHC in successfully recanalized patients with ELVO. Conclusions Higher admission blood glucose levels, poor collateral pattern on computed tomography angiography, and higher number of passes during MT were independently associated with DHC in patients with anterior circulation ELVO achieving successful recanalization following MT.

Background
Nearly 30% of patients with epilepsy continue to have seizures despite using several antiepileptic drugs (AEDs). Such patients are regarded as having refractory, or uncontrolled, epilepsy. ...While there is no universally accepted definition of uncontrolled, or medically refractory, epilepsy, for the purposes of this review we will consider seizures as drug resistant if they have failed to respond to a minimum of two AEDs. Specialists consider that early surgical intervention may prevent seizures at a younger age, which in turn may improve the intellectual and social status of children. Many types of surgery are available for treating refractory epilepsy; one such procedure is known as subpial transection.

Abstract only Background: Post-stroke depression is common and it impedes rehabilitation and function recovery after stroke, and numerous trials evaluated SSRI’s for depression prophylaxis. The ...objective of this study is to assess the use of SSRI for prevention of poststroke depression and the potential effect on functional recovery after stroke. Methods: We searched electronic databases up to July 2019 for randomized controlled trials of SSRI’s for patients with stroke versus placebo. We calculated pooled odds ratios and 95% CIs by using random-effects models. The primary end points were depression and good functional outcome (modified Rankin Scale score of 0-2) at 90 days post-randomization. We followed the Preferred Reporting Items for Systematic Reviews and Meta-Analyses guidelines. Results: Twelve randomized control trials assessing 4,887 patients have been included in the meta-analysis. SSRI treatment after stroke decreased the odds of depression compared to control group (OR = 0.48, 95% CI - 0.30 to 0.78, p=0.003). There was no heterogeneity between the trials (Cochran’s Q statistic 4.623, df 5; P = .337, I 2 =5.626%). The proportion of subjects who achieved mRS 0-2 at 90 days was similar between SSRI and control groups (OR= 3.471, 95% CI - 0.59 to 20.38, p=0.168). Conclusion: SSRI treatment for the stroke patients reduces the incidence of depression but it does not increase the odds of good functional recovery.
Abstract only Background: Contrast agents for computed tomographic angiography (CTA) and perfusion (CTP) are presumed to be nephrotoxic prompting many hospitals to require serum creatinine values ...prior to imaging likely causing delays in door to needle times. The objective of this study is to assess the risk of developing contrast induced acute kidney injury (AKI) in patients who are undergoing CTA and CTP. Materials and Methods: We have searched the electronic databases up to July 2019 for studies that reported incidence of AKI in patients who have undergone CTA and CTP. We calculated pooled odds ratios and 95% CIs by using random-effects models for the primary end point being AKI due to contrast induced nephropathy. We followed the Preferred Reporting Items for Systematic reviews and Meta-Analyses guidelines for systematic reviews and meta-analyses. Results: Eight case control studies assessing 4,449 patients have been included in the study. The odds of AKI in CTA/CTP patients versus non-contrast CT was not statistically significant (odds ratio = 0.53, 95% CI = 0.20-1.39, p=0.199). There was no significant heterogeneity between the studies (Cochran’s Q statistic 3.632, df 4; P = .461, I2=2.514%). Overall, no AKI patient required hemodialysis due to contrast induced nephropathy. The absolute number of patients who developed AKI among CTA/CTP patients was lower than among patients who underwent just non-contrast CT (67 versus 87, NS). Conclusion: The use of contrast agents for CTA/CTP in acute stroke is not associated with an increased risk of developing contrast induced nephropathy nor AKI requiring dialysis.
